
Like a guided tour, ARCHIVE OF THE FUTURE explores the Natural History Museum in Vienna, especially those places that remain invisible during a regular museum visit: Here, a recently deceased lion is being brought in for taxidermy, or the posture of a dinosaur is being adapted to the latest state of research; there, the Venus of Willendorf is being digitized, or a prehistoric grave, including cremation, is being recreated. In between: tweezers, saws, scanners, and DNA samples.
